Miller says this, the five pointed star, is likely betsy ross's contribution to the american flag. Miller came across one of joseph boggs beale's diaries and found an entry from february 18 57 with a five-pointed star in it. In heraldry, the five points star is pretty recent. It showed up here and there, but its prominence on the us. Flag is said to have really caused it to take off on many other flags that followed.
Betsy Ross sewed the first American flag. At least, that's what we were taught in school. But when historians go searching…there’s no proof to be found. In this collaboration with the podcast Sidedoor, we unravel this vexillological tall tale to find out how this myth got started, and who Betsy Ross really was.
Plus we talk about the real flag that inspired the song, The Star Spangled Banner.
